With over 24 MW of installed on-site solar generation capacity, which is more than that in place for many large cities, Arizona State University’s commitment to solar is compelling. The Solar Power Lab (SPL) was established in 2009, and, from the beginning, was designed with industrial compatibility in mind. Technology thrusts are selected to reinforce industrial relevance both now and in the future. Considering solely silicon technology (III-V solar cells are also studied), SPL has all the necessary processing equipment for raw silicon to serve as the input, and completed, characterized, and tested solar cells generated as the output. For reliability testing and educational purposes, SPL also fabricates modules, usually single-cell or 2x2 format. SPL is housed in the MacroTechnology Works building in the ASU Research Park and consists of 6,370 square feet of class 100/1000 cleanroom space along with 2,097 square feet of non-cleanroom H6 space and 606 square feet of dry lab. Incorporated in the lab are over 25 pieces of major equipment (e.g., wet processing, furnaces, RTA, PECVD, sputtering tools, evaporators, screen printing, ALD, and MOCVD) and the concomitant characterization tools (I-V testers, PL, EL, QE, lifetime testers, LIT, etc.).

With the culmination of the successful, ten-year NSF- and DOE-sponsored QESST (Quantum Energy and Sustainable Solar Technologies) Engineering Research Center (ERC), SPL transitioned to ASU’s Knowledge Enterprise as the Solar Fab (SF) Core. Arizona State University (ASU) is a public research university with its main campus in Tempe, Arizona. It is one of the largest public universities in the United States by enrollment. ASU offers degree programs in more than 800 areas of study, including over 250 undergraduate majors and more than 120 graduate programs. ASU is classified among "R1: Doctoral Universities ? Very high research activity". ASU's athletic teams are called the Sun Devils and compete in the Pac-12 Conference. ASU has multiple campuses throughout the Phoenix metropolitan area, with four regional campuses and several extension centers.
